CLP257 is a selective K+-Cl? cotransporter KCC2 activator with an EC50 of 616 nM. CLP257 is inactive against NKCC1, GABAA receptors, KCC1, KCC3 or KCC4. CLP257 restores impaired Cl? transport in neurons with diminished KCC2 activity. CLP257 alleviates hypersensitivity in rats with neuropathic pain. CLP257 modulates plasmalemmal KCC2 protein turnover post-translationally[1][2]. IC50 & Target:EC50: 616 nM (KCC2)[1] In Vitro:There is no change in [Cl?]i in HEK293-cl cells when incubated with CLP257, indicating inactivity on NKCC1, KCC1, KCC3 or KCC4. Oocyte pre-incubation with CLP257 (200 nM) increases KCC2 transport activity by 61%, but causes no change in other CCCs. Functional, dose-dependent antagonism is also observed between CLP257 and the recently characterized KCC2 antagonist VU024055119. CLP257 (50 μM) provokes < 0.2% of the effect of 5 μM muscimol in CHO cells transduced with recombinant α1β2γ2 GABAA receptors, indicating negligible agonist activity of CLP257 on GABAA receptors[1].
